Transaction 146623c615ec211572fe9122dc353b4113771571b10085b6f6911014e8381b90

1 Input
2 Outputs
  • 146623c615ec211572fe9122dc353b4113771571b10085b6f6911014e8381b90:0
  • value  136642
    address  1NRjjNfQM5vPfuF9ggjpmH7hx8KrM8v9BL
  • 146623c615ec211572fe9122dc353b4113771571b10085b6f6911014e8381b90:1
  • value  1496035
    address  3HwXSWs5QpSe72vk53equmo7WBm4oXvbiL